Wheeler Dealers
Does anyone watch WD for Mike Brewer's contribution? I liked to watch the program solely for Edd China's mechanical work Mike, to me, was an irritant that got in the way of Edd. I have found interacting with a car salesman to be as much fun as getting a tooth filled.
I saw a website that compared the new WD with Ant Anstead against Edd's series and they've reduced the mechanical work by about 25% (despite what Velocity and Mike promised). Fortunately, Edd now has a youtube channel (Edd China's Garage Revival) if you're suffering withdrawal symptoms, although there only seems to be one episode so far. https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=IaW9Sg5NPyE |

Re: Wheeler Dealers
I quite like Ant but he's an accomplished presenter who's handy with spanners whereas Ed was an accomplished spannerman who was not bad at presenting. I rather liked his (forgive the expression) amateur approach as he was very likeable for it. Ant comes over as trying too hard to be a likeable bloke whereas Ed seemed to be one naturally. Just my impression anyway.
Mike is a cheeky chappy but his "lending a helping hand" is too staged and gets in the way of the mechanical refurbishments that we would all prefer to watch. And as I always watch the programmes off the Sky planner I spin straight through the buying and selling parts anyway.
